There are two kinds of coffee pod machines: closed and open systems. The open system can accommodate a variety of brands to be used in the coffee maker, while the closed systems are compatible with a specific brand. It's important to know the differences between these two types of machines prior to making a decision.

In recent years, coffee pods have gained an unpopular reputation for being unfriendly to the environment. This is because they are typically made of aluminum and plastic which are not recyclable. The leftover coffee grounds that are left in the capsules can hinder recycling. The interior of certain capsules are not recyclable on the curb.

Pods which are not recycled or composted end up in landfills where they decompose. Methane is produced and is used to generate electricity or released into atmospheric air. In 2014, about 9 billion coffee pods were disposed of in landfills. Certain brands are making more sustainable coffee capsules that can be composted or recycled.
